The Queen (on application of Metropolitan International Schools Ltd) v Revenue and Customs: [2019] UKUT 407 (TCC) (30 December 2019)


JUDICIAL REVIEW - HMRC and taxpayer agreeing method for determining proportion of taxpayer's supplies that were standard-rated -HMRC exercise power to withdraw method - whether taxpayer had a legitimate expectation that arrangement would continue - permission to bring judicial review refused.
